Politics

Amnesty calls for investigation of lawyer’s ‘brutal stabbing in broad daylight’

“This vicious attack must not go unpunished – Maldives authorities must ensure that human rights defenders can work free from fear of reprisals and that those responsible are held to account. There are strong suspicions that this was a targeted attack against Mahfooz Saeed and it is crucial that the true motive is uncovered,” said Abbas Faiz, Amnesty International’s Maldives researcher.

Crime

Former President Nasheed’s lawyer stabbed

According to eyewitnesses, two men on a motorbike stabbed Mahfooz in front of the Vaadhee Fresh shop on Maaveyo Magu. Mahfooz was rushed to IGHM where he underwent surgery to remove the knife, which was lodged about three and a half inches deep above his left ear. He has since regained consciousness and his condition is now stable.
